FYI I solved this problem using the priority feature. Assign each of your podcasts a priority, then set your playlist to sort by priority (then optionally by publication date), Then set the playlist playing option to always play from the top of the playlist.
That way, say I can be listening to a low priority episode of a podcast, then when one that is high priority comes out, it will automatically go to its respective order.
It's been working great for me like this for the past few months.
